Transaction 58784563aef94d4dcfeff7cc9e1c0d9c0b4f984440a75fc2fe014b00af011b95
1 Input
1 Output
-
58784563aef94d4dcfeff7cc9e1c0d9c0b4f984440a75fc2fe014b00af011b95:0
- value
- 2296000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af4a0bfcded3386ce061c2bdf3f1e253b92b267 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16NjFB1FrCSg2i8NzeycXz1ByZ8B6W7YQZ